### Metrics Sidecar Integration

The Wrenfield metrics sidecar aggregates counters and histograms emitted by your plugin and flushes them to the Oxhall collector every fifteen seconds. Plugins must register metric names at startup; unregistered series are silently dropped. Label cardinality is capped at fifty values per key, and exceeding it triggers a soft quota warning. For sidecar-to-collector authentication during local testing, use the key provided below.

app token of tawif-kaduf = qvz11-Y5Rx58xILX0

Test-plan note: clock skew on the Bramblewick build agents.

We keep seeing artifact timestamps a few minutes ahead on agents six and nine, which makes the cache validator reject fresh builds. Plan: pin all agents to the Fenholt time service, then rerun the cache suite with skew injected at ±90s. The skew probe hits the fleet API using this bearer token:

login token, yajeg-fawif: eyJhbGciOiJIUzI1NiIsInR5cCI6IkpXVCJ9.eyJzdWIiOiIEdPQYnZXaZIn0.HSRTnYZBx0Qc

Step 7: Migrate the Marlowden seat-map renderer. Replace the legacy canvas module with the new SVG renderer; seat geometry now loads from the venues table instead of static JSON. Run the geometry backfill before deploying, or stalls rows render blank. Verify one balcony and one orchestra layout in staging. The backfill job reads venue data from the database below.

database URL for bahop-yagep: mssql://sildor_svc:35ha7jz@db-fb6d.nelvrodyn.example:5432/casath